H.R.2682 — 93rd Congress (1973-1974) [93rd]
Sponsor:
Rep. Helstoski, Henry [D-NJ-9] (Introduced 01/23/1973)

Summary:
Summary: H.R.2682 — 93rd Congress (1973-1974)

There is one summary for this bill. Bill summaries are authored by CRS.

Shown Here:
Introduced in House (01/23/1973)

Creates, within the Department of Labor, the Veterans' Employment Service, to be headed by the Assistant Secretary of Labor for Veterans' Employment.

Authorizes the Assistant Secretary to assign to each State a Federal veterans' employment representative to assist in job counseling for veterans, to provide employment services, and to help improve working conditions, particularly in regard to disabled veterans.

Transfers the duties and responsibilities of the Secretary of Labor in the areas of veterans' job counseling and placement to the Assistant Secretary of Labor for Veterans' Employment. (Amends 38 U.S.C. 2002-05)
